Norwood, Edmonton

Norwood is an area in north central Edmonton, Alberta, Canada, centered on Norwood Boulevard (111 Avenue) and 95 Street, and includes parts of the neighbourhoods of McCauley to the south, Cromdale to the east, Alberta Avenue and Parkdale to the north, and Spruce Avenue and Central McDougall to the west

Average Income in Norwood Area Neighbourhoods

Households in the Norwood area generally have an average household income that is lower than the average household income for the City of Edmonton as a whole.

Average Household Income - 2001 Census
Neighbourhood Income
Alberta Avenue[1] $37,001
Central McDougall[2] $26,302
Cromdale[3] $32,105
McCauley[4] $27,511
Parkdale[5] $36,807
Spruce Avenue[6] $41,978
City of Edmonton $57,360

The area is represented in the Legislative Assembly of Alberta in the riding of Edmonton Highlands-Norwood, a seat currently held by Brian Mason, leader of the Alberta New Democratic Party.

Norwood Square

Norwood Square is a park located on the north west corner of 114 Avenue and 95 Street. There is a coummunity centre, the Norwood Community Centre, at the same location.[7]
